- 8.3 Switching on the hob and the cooking zone
- 1 Press the on/off button until the power level indicators show «0». The function lights will flash. The control is then ready for use.
- 2 Then press a button to select the cooking zone (e.g. for the rear left zone). The function light for the selected cooking zone will come on.
- 3 Select the cooking level using the button (plus) or the button (minus). By selecting the button, cooking level 1 is activated; by selecting the button, level 9 is activated.
